Setting the Velocity of Sound
The Gauge uses the Velocity of Sound value to calculate the
material thickness from the matched triple-echo time. A table on
page 118 of this manual lists velocity of sound values for common
material.
The current velocity of sound value is displayed in the centre at
the top of the measuring screen. In the screen below ‘5920’ means
a velocity of 5920 m/s as the gauge is in metric.
There are three options for setting the velocity of sound value;
1. Adjust the current value slightly using + and - keys
2. Type in a new velocity value using the number keys
3. Choose a velocity from a list of common materials
